What “AI Voice Phishing Detection” Actually Means On Your Phone

On February 12, 2026, Korea’s Ministry of Science and ICT publicly urged citizens to actually use the AI-based detection tools that were, by that point, already sitting on most people’s phones. The push covers four separate systems, and they don’t all work the same way.
Samsung’s is built into the stock Galaxy Phone app: it analyzes calls from unknown numbers on-device, meaning the audio itself never leaves your phone, and issues that same two-stage 의심-then-경고 escalation I saw. The three carriers each ship their own layer on top of that. LG U+’s app, ixi-O (익시오, iksi-o), includes an “Anti Deep Voice” feature that flags AI-synthesized or manipulated voices while a call is still happening, plus a voiceprint check against a database of convicted scammers’ actual voices. KT’s version runs through its caller-ID app WhoWho (후후, huhu) and combines real-time context analysis, speaker recognition, and deep-voice detection in one pass. SK Telecom folds a similar layer into its own AI call app, A Dot Call.
The distinction that matters most, in my opinion, is the on-device part. A lot of “AI security” marketing in Korea quietly means “we upload your data to get scored somewhere else.” This one doesn’t — Samsung’s alert is generated locally, which is presumably why the government felt comfortable telling tens of millions of people to just leave it on.
The Apps, Compared: Which One Actually Catches a Deepfake Voice
Once you go past what’s pre-installed, there are six apps Korean tech blogs keep coming back to when they compare voice-phishing defenses. I went through what each one is actually built to catch:
| App | Maker | How It Catches Things | Best For |
|---|---|---|---|
| A Dot Call (에이닷 전화) | SK Telecom | AI call-pattern analysis, auto-records and summarizes calls | Anyone who wants a call log and a warning in one place |
| ixi-O (익시오) | LG U+ | Real-time deepfake-voice flagging + voiceprint match against a convicted-scammer database | Parents’ or grandparents’ phones — this is the one with the safety net built in |
| WhoWho (후후) | KT | Real-time context analysis, speaker recognition, and deep-voice detection combined | A carrier-grade option if you don’t want to switch carriers |
| Citizen Kono (시티즌코난) | An independent mobile-security developer | Scans installed apps for malicious remote-control software | Anyone who already clicked a link or installed something they now regret |
| PhishingEyes (피싱아이즈) | Infinigru (private developer, same maker as Citizen Kono, runs a police/bank joint-response network) | Flags risky activity on a relative’s phone and alerts a registered guardian | Elderly relatives who won’t check their own phone |
| Whoscall (후스콜) | Gogolook | Spam-number database plus a link and screenshot safety check | A five-second gut-check before you pick up an unknown number |
None of these need each other to work, and most people I know end up running two: whatever their carrier already gives them, plus Whoscall as a habit for numbers that don’t look like scams so much as they look like nothing at all.
Your Bank Is Sharing AI Models, Not Your Data
The apps only cover the call itself. The bigger, quieter change happened on the banking side. Starting in July 2026, the Financial Security Institute (금융보안원, Geumyung Boan-won — the body that coordinates cybersecurity across Korea’s financial sector) and all three of Korea’s internet-only banks — Kakao Bank, K Bank, and Toss Bank — deployed a shared AI fraud-detection model built on federated learning.
Here’s what that actually means for your banking app, because “federated learning” is one of those phrases that sounds like it should require you to change something and doesn’t. Each bank keeps training its own model on its own transaction history — nothing about your account ever leaves that bank’s servers. What gets shared afterward is just the trained model’s weights, the math the model learned, not a single row of anyone’s real data. Your transfer screen, your login, your OTP — none of it looks different. What’s different is the fraud-scoring layer behind it now has the pattern-recognition benefit of three banks’ worth of scam attempts instead of one, and the Financial Security Institute reports it catches up to 205% more fraudulent transactions than any single bank’s model managed alone. A wider rollout to smaller financial firms through the institute’s ASAP platform is planned for the fourth quarter of 2026.
I’ve written before about what it’s actually like working in IT at a Korean financial company, and federated learning is exactly the kind of project that sounded like a whiteboard fantasy back when I first heard the term and only became a shipped, production thing this year. The tension it solves — wanting the accuracy of a bigger dataset without the compliance nightmare of ever moving anyone’s actual account data across a company boundary — is the whole reason banks that compete with each other for customers were willing to sit down and share anything at all.
Is Any of This Working? The 2026 Numbers So Far

According to National Police Agency figures reported in late August 2026, recorded voice-phishing cases fell 46% year-on-year between January and July — 7,940 cases versus 14,707 over the same stretch in 2025 — and reported losses fell 53%, from ₩776.6 billion down to ₩361.4 billion. Police credit part of the drop to the AI detection push and part to a separate crackdown that seized 9,199 illegal signal-relay devices, the hardware scam call centers use to make overseas numbers show up as local ones.
It didn’t feel like nothing. It also isn’t the whole story.
On the same day I sat down to write this — August 27, 2026 — researchers at Sungkyunkwan University, led by Professor Park Eun-il, announced an AI tool that can pinpoint the exact manipulated segment inside an otherwise genuine voice recording, down to about one second of audio. Two related papers were accepted at Interspeech 2026 in Sydney this September. That’s solving a different problem than a live-call banner — it’s built for investigators and courts trying to prove after the fact that a recording was doctored — but it’s the same trajectory: this isn’t a one-time government press release, it’s an active research area.
None of that erases what still happens to the people who get caught anyway. One Korea Development Institute estimate puts the average loss per voice-phishing victim in 2023 at roughly ₩17 million — about one-and-a-half times the prior year — and separate recovery tallies put refund rates somewhere in the 20% to 26% range, depending on which report you check. Detection is getting better. Getting your money back once it’s actually gone still isn’t.
What I Actually Installed — For Me, and For My In-Laws

My own phone didn’t need much. The Galaxy alert was already running when I went digging through settings — I don’t remember switching it on myself, and I’m fairly sure I didn’t — so I added Whoscall on top of it, mostly out of habit, for the numbers that aren’t scary so much as just unfamiliar.
My mother-in-law was the real project. She’s the same person who still freezes in front of a kiosk despite the 2026 accessibility law working exactly as it was designed to, so asking her to personally spot a synthetic voice was never realistic. She’s on LG U+, so I installed ixi-O, sat her down to record five sentences for the voiceprint check, and layered PhishingEyes on top so that if anything trips on her phone, an alert lands on mine too. She complained about reading five sentences out loud into a phone held by her son-in-law. I didn’t care.
That’s the actual point of a guardian alert — it doesn’t ask her to be the one who catches it.
If you only do one thing after reading this: turn on whichever carrier app matches your own phone today, because for most people that’s a five-minute free download, not a research project. But don’t let any of it change how you answer a call from someone claiming to be a bank, a prosecutor, or a courier and asking you to move money or read out a one-time code — the fastest way to lose to this scam is still just staying on the line, red banner or not.
